Assign a rating to each factor. Rating should be


between 1 and 4.
It indicates how effective the firms current
strategies respond to the factor.
1 = the response is poor. 2 = the response is
ASSIGN below average. 3 = above average. 4 =
WEIGHTS TO RATE FACTORS superior.
EACH FACTOR Each key factor should be assigned a weight
Weights are industry-specific. Ratings are
ranging from 0.0 (low importance) to 1.0
company-specific.
(high importance).
The ratings in external matrix refer to how
The number indicates how important the
effectively companys current strategy responds
factor is if a company wants to succeed in an
to the opportunities and threats.
industry.
The sum of all the weights must equal 1.0.
